Re: Island Bench Length/Depth 14Jan 06, 2014 6:33 am Cutting Edge Kitchens and Cabinet Making http://cuttingedgekitchens.net.au http://www.facebook.com/pages/Cutting-Edge-Kitchens/290484196676 Mobile : 0419 430 575 PH: 9452 4772 Fax :9452 4772 cuttingedgekitchens@outlook.com Re: Island Bench Length/Depth 16Jan 06, 2014 9:28 am CuttingEdgeKitchens 300mm is actually more than enough to be comfortable! The other thing to consider is that an overhang over 300mm will need extra support or you will have no warranty! At 400mm you would need support at either end and in the middle. The end support could be in the form of waterfalls but the middle support is normally ugly! I've never actually measured the ones that I have seen which were uncomfortable, so perhaps if you say 300mm is more than enough, perhaps these other ones were just 200mm or 250mm. I can see that a middle support would look ugly, but what if the back of the cupboards were 400mm in, and there was a 40mm timber supporting frame that only left a 250mm unsupported benchtop ? I realise that it would make the underside of the bench with 40mm less clearance above the seated leg, but would give you that 400mm to get you closer to the bench without knocking your knees on the back of he cupboards. As I said in my earlier post, surely I am not the only one who has this issue, and there must be many others who tend not to use the 'breakfast bar' anymore as it just isn't comfortable to sit at. Therefore if everyone just stands there instead of sitting, then why bother with an overhang, as the stools are still going to stick out from it. Owner Building at Jimboomba Woods in Logan City Qld. Re: Island Bench Length/Depth 17Jan 07, 2014 3:07 pm We had a 300mm overhang in our last house and found it uncomfortable, thus the upgrade. Ours has no visible supports, so doesn't suffer from any of the visual concerns you have listed - it is simply a longer overhang than standard.
